Re: Will Durant Become The Next Darko?

Durant would not have developed anymore the next season. No one in college can challenge him. True, he might have gotten stronger, but he acclimated instantly to college ball.

Consider what he has to do. He plays a great season where he gets the best coaching, conditioning, and nutrition of his life. He then stops playing in March, flies around working out, attending events, filming commercials, doing promotional work for the NBA, etc. Then after no 5 on 5 basketball for a couple months, he has to pick up and play against a better level of athlete than he was use to.

This would literally be like going to the opening day of Lions training camp, and saying a new QB they drafted is going to be a bust because he misread a couple routes. Durant's not just getting used to the NBA, he's getting used to basketball again.
